A community for those of us who love to learn about and discuss life in the distant past.
Ancient in this sense has a fairly specific meaning - it refers to the period from the first human written records until the end of Classical Antiquity.
This is not the place to share pseudoscientific content, ancient conspiracy theories or modern interpretations of ancient spiritualism and shamanism - that content will be removed and posters banned.
